CALCULAR ST DE TRANSFERÊNCIA UTILIZANDO MÉDIA PONDERADA 

Informações Gerais

 

Linha de Produto:

PC Sistemas 

Segmento Executor:D&L

Módulo:

5 - Processamento / 3 Venda

Rotina:


Rotina

Nome Técnico

514

Cadastrar Tipo de Tributação
506Atualização Mensal
300Atualizar Funções de Venda

Rotina(s) envolvida(s)

Nome Técnico

560

Atualizar Banco de Dados

Chamado/Ticket:

664.037139.2017 (HIS.01138.2017 / HIS.01142.2017 / HIS.01143.2017)

Tableas Utilizadas:

Rotina 300

12 - Pacote de funções de Tributação (PKG_TRIBUTAÇÃO)

 

Rotina 560

- Tabela de Tributação (PCTRIBUT)

- Tabela Consolid. movto. de produtos por período (PCCONSOLIDAMES)

País:

( X ) Brasil  (  ) Argentina  (  ) México  (  ) Chile  (  ) Paraguai  (  ) Equador

(  ) USA  (  ) Colômbia   (  ) Outro _____________.

Versão:

Rotina 300 - V.

Rotina 560 - V.

Rotina 506 - V.

Rotina 514 - V.

Objetivo

 

A solicitação é para que as Transferências realizadas na rotina 1419 - Gerar Nota Fiscal Trnasf. para  Filial Virtual para o estado de MG, seja feito com base de calculo sobre média ponderada referente as vendas do 2º mês anterior; conforme determina a legislação vigente.

Definição da Regra de Negócio

 

Rotina

Tipo de Operação

Opção de Menu

Regras de Negócio

300 - Atualizar Funções de Venda

Alteração

Menu do WinThor -> 300

Deverá ser criado novo cálculo de ST na PKG de tributação para transferência para filial.

514 - Cadastrar Tipo de Tributação

Envolvida

Menu do WinThor -> 514

Deverá ser criada novo flag na aba Transferência que irá determinar se será utilizado calculo de ST pela média ponderada dos valores de venda na transferência para filiais.

506 - Atualização Mensal

Envolvida

Menu do WinThor -> 506

- Deverá ser criado novo item de valores consolidados.

 

** HIS.01143.2017 - Rotina 300 - Atualizar Funções de Venda

 

 1.  Deverá ser criado novo cálculo de ST na PKG de tributação para transferência para filial;

 2. O O cálculo consiste em calcular o ST utilizando como base a Média Ponderada (consolidada pelo PCSIS506) do 2º mês anterior ao qual ocorreu a Transferência desta mercadoria aplicando o IVA da figura tributária;

 3. Caso não exista o valor consolidado para o 2° mês anterior será considerada, até encontrar um valor, as operações do 3º mês, 4º ou 5º mês até o 12° em que ocorreu a transferência;

 4. Não sendo encontrado valor no período citado acima deve ser utilizado o valor da própria transferência.


** HIS.01138.2017 - Rotina 514 - Cadastrar Tipo de Tributação


 1.  Deverá ser criada novo flag na aba Transferência que irá determinar se será utilizado calculo de ST pela média ponderada dos valores de venda na transferência para filiais;

 2. Default desmarcado

 3. Dica: Calculo de ST para Filiais Não varejistas situadas em MG.


** HIS.01142.2017 - Rotina 506 - Atualização Mensal

 1. Dever ser criado novo item de valores consolidados;

 2. Dica: ´´Consolidação de Média ponderada para calculo de ST para processo de transferências para filiais situadas em MG``;

 3. Por filial;

 4. Deve ser calculado média ponderada mensal do valor de venda por produto, com seguinte Modelo:

PVxQT= TOT
50x15=750
80x10=800
TOTQT = 25
TOTVL = 1550
Média ponderada - TOTVL/TOTQT=MP // 1550/25=62

 

Procedimento para Utilização

** Rotina 300 - Atualizar Funções de Venda 

 

 1. Acesse a rotina 300 na versão indicada acima ou superior;

 2. Na aba Procedures marque a opções 12 - Pacote de funções de Tributação (PKG_TRIBUTAÇÃO) e clique a botão Confirmar.

   


 ** Rotina 506 - Atualização Mensal
 1. Acesse a rotina 506 na versão indicada acima ou superior;

 2. Na aba Opções informe o Período e marque a opção 11 - Consolidação de Média ponderada para cálculo de ST

 3. Clique o botão Confirmar;

   

 

 Observações:

  •  Quando marcada opção 11 - Consolidação de Média ponderada para cálculo de ST é realizada consolidação da média ponderada para o cálculo de ST para o processo de transferência para filiais situadas em MG;

 


<script>
  (function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function(){
  (i[r].q=i[r].q||[]).push(arguments)},i[r].l=1*new Date();a=s.createElement(o),
  m=s.getElementsByTagName(o)[0];a.async=1;a.src=g;m.parentNode.insertBefore(a,m)
  })(window,document,'script','https://www.google-analytics.com/analytics.js','ga');
 ga('create', 'UA-91324488-1', 'auto', 'newTracker');
 ga('newTracker.send', 'pageview');
</script>
<script>
 ga('create', 'UA-91324488-1', 'auto', 'newTracker');
 ga('newTracker.send', 'pageview');
</script>